Let’s Dive into VWR Additional Adapter for Bottle-Top Dispensers D5377GL32VWR
The VWR Additional Adapter for Bottle-Top Dispensers D5377GL32VWR might seem like a small, unassuming piece of lab equipment, but it plays a crucial role in ensuring the smooth and efficient operation of any lab utilizing bottle-top dispensers. Manufactured by VWR, this adapter facilitates the connection between dispensers and bottles with differing neck sizes, specifically bridging the gap between 33/45mm necks and 32/33mm threads. Breaking Down the Features of VWR Additional Adapter for Bottle-Top Dispensers D5377GL32VWR
Specifications
- Thread Compatibility: The VWR Additional Adapter for Bottle-Top Dispensers D5377GL32VWR adapts 33mm or 45mm bottle necks to 32/33mm dispenser threads. This ensures compatibility between different bottle and dispenser types.
- Material: While the exact material isn’t specified in the provided information, typical lab adapters are constructed from chemically resistant materials like polypropylene or PTFE (Teflon). These materials are ideal for handling various lab reagents without corrosion or degradation.
